WebAny cage used to house a pet rodent must be easy to clean, as poor husbandry and hygiene can contribute to illness in these animals. Small pet rodents may be housed in glass aquariums (minimum 10-gallon tank for a hamster or gerbil-sized rodent) as long as the aquarium is well-ventilated with a lockable, escape-proof wire or screen top. In the UK this needs to be on the chest and in the shape of a large triangle. White front feet and part white back feet. Berkshire – a colored rat with a white marking covering the whole of the underside, but not extending up the sides.

Many people own and enjoy pet rats. However, pet rats, even when they look clean and healthy, can carry germs that can make people sick. A clean environment will help reduce the chance of the rat becoming sick and spreading germs to humans.
